dtfADefective in tip formation protein A; Required for correct organization of the actin cytoskeleton and cytokinesis. Also required for apical sorting of prestalk cells, a prerequisite for formation of the tip at the mound stage and subsequent formation of the fruiting body. May be required for cell adhesion. (1402 aa)

rapARas-related protein rapA; G protein of the Ras family that positively regulates phagocytosis and negatively regulates macropinocytosis. May be involved in the activation of guanylyl cyclase during the response to hyperosmotic conditions. Overexpressing cells generate alterations in cell shape and contractile responses. Involved in chemotaxis via regulation of the balance of Ras and Rap signaling at the leading edge of chemotaxing cells. (186 aa)

mhkAMyosin heavy chain kinase A; Phosphorylates threonine in the C-terminal tail region of myosin II heavy chain. This phosphorylation is critical in regulating the assembly and disassembly of myosin II filament. Requires autophosphorylation for activity. (1146 aa)
gskAGlycogen synthase kinase-3; During cellular differentiation, may mediate an extracellular cyclic AMP stimulated signal transduction pathway that regulates prespore and prestalk B-cell proportions through inhibition of stalk cell formation and induction of prespore cell differentiation. The cAMP receptor carC appears to activate gskA via the tyrosine kinases zakA and zak2, to stimulate prespore differentiation, while carD appears to negatively regulate gskA, to promote prestalk formation. (467 aa)

DDB0219915Condensin complex subunit 1; Regulatory subunit of the condensin complex, a complex required for conversion of interphase chromatin into mitotic-like condense chromosomes. The condensin complex probably introduces positive supercoils into relaxed DNA in the presence of type I topoisomerases and converts nicked DNA into positive knotted forms in the presence of type II topoisomerases. (1403 aa)

ube2sUbiquitin-conjugating enzyme E2 S; Catalyzes the covalent attachment of ubiquitin to other proteins. Acts as an essential factor of the anaphase promoting complex/cyclosome (APC/C), a cell cycle-regulated ubiquitin ligase that controls progression through mitosis. Acts by specifically elongating polyubiquitin chains initiated by the E2 enzyme ubch10 on APC/C substrates, enhancing the degradation of APC/C substrates by the proteasome and promoting mitotic exit. (215 aa)

smc3Structural maintenance of chromosomes protein 3; Central component of cohesin, a complex which is required for the cohesion of sister chromatids after DNA replication. The cohesin complex may form a large proteinaceous ring within which sister chromatids can be trapped. Involved in chromosome cohesion during the cell cycle and in DNA repair it also regulates DNA replication. At anaphase, the complex is cleaved and dissociates from chromatin, allowing sister chromatids to segregate. ctnnAProbable vinculin; Involved in cell adhesion. Thought to play an important role in cytokinesis B, probably by providing substrate adhesion and traction forces. Required to organize and polarize the tip epithelium during cytokinesis. Required for the normal distribution of myosin in the tip epithelium. Involved in the localization of ctxA, ctxB, dcsA, exoc6 and rgaA. Thought to form a complex with ctxA, ctxB, and rgaA which regulates myosin accumulation to the apical plasma membrane. Belongs to the vinculin/alpha-catenin family. (842 aa)

rgaARas GTPase-activating-like protein rgaA; Part of signaling pathway that is required for completion of cytokinesis. gapA and rgaA control cortexillin localization to the cleavage furrow and hence may be involved in cleavage of the midbody in the final stage of cytokinesis by regulating the actin cytoskeleton. Forms a complex by linking activated rac1A to ctxA. Assembly of this complex is necessary for the recruitment of cortexillin to the midzone of a dividing cell. gapARas GTPase-activating-like protein gapA; Part of signaling pathway that is required for completion of cytokinesis. gapA and rgaA control cortexillin localization to the cleavage furrow and hence may be involved in cleavage of the midbody in the final stage of cytokinesis by regulating the actin cytoskeleton. Forms a complex by linking activated rac1A to ctxA in the absence of rgaA. Assembly of this complex is necessary for the recruitment of cortexillin to the midzone of the dividing cell. (860 aa)

mhkCMyosin heavy chain kinase C; Phosphorylates threonine at 'Thr-1823', 'Thr-1833' and 'Thr- 2029' in the C-terminal tail region of myosin II heavy chain (mhcA) (By similarity). This phosphorylation is critical in actin-activated ATPase activity of the myosin and regulating the assembly and disassembly of myosin II filament. In vitro, catalytic domain phosphorylates mhcA, myelin basic protein, myosin regulatory light chain, casein and caldesmon.
